Who needs tb:
01
Individuals with suspected tuberculosis symptoms: People who exhibit symptoms such as persistent cough, fever, night sweats, weight loss, and fatigue may need to undergo tb testing. If these symptoms persist for more than two to three weeks, it is advisable to consult a healthcare professional for further evaluation.
02
Individuals with known exposure to tb: Those who have been in close contact with someone diagnosed with active tb need to get tested. It is important to identify and treat latent or active tb cases to prevent the spread of the disease within the community.
03
Healthcare workers: Healthcare workers, including doctors, nurses, laboratory personnel, and others who work in clinical settings, may be required to undergo tb screening as a part of occupational health precautions. This is important to ensure the safety of both the healthcare workers and the patients they serve.
